Analysis

Brazil recorded 158.47 million kg for cattle, dairy — losses from manure treated in 2023.

Compared with earlier readings it is down 0.1% on the previous year and down 31.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, cattle, dairy — losses from manure treated in Brazil peaked at 235.07 million kg in 2011 and was at its lowest, 74.85 million kg, in 1961.

That places Brazil 5th out of 206 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the top 10%.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 63 years of available data.

The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
